Job Overview The CNC Operator - Gearing / Shaping /Turning will be involved with but not limited to: Gear Shapers: Operates a gear shaper, places piece on machine manually or with the aid of the overhead crane. Indicates piece with dial indicator, sets machine using set up sheets in system and selecting and changing gears. CNC Live Spindle Vertical Turning Centers: Operates CNC vertical turning centers, presets and loads tools in changer locations as specified in program, places piece on machine table manually or hitches properly and loads with a Jib crane or floor operated overhead crane, selects proper chucking jaws or fixture, aligns and indicates piece on table. Key Job Responsibilities Operates Gear Shapers (Gleason / Fellow andBourn & Koch.), CNC Live Spindle Vertical Turning Centers (FIVES formerly G&L), performing all machining operations possible on these machine tools. Reviews Schedule on cell PC and determines next jobs to run and sequence. Secures drawing and program package including programming master, setup instructions, tooling list, etc. Determines sequence of operations, presets tools, loads them in tool changer, spindle head, as specified, edits program manually as required. Performs close tolerance machining operations such as turning, drilling, tapping, reaming, boring, counter boring, spot facing, milling, and shaping. Manually deburrs and inspects work pieces to print tolerances using, machine probe, manual inspection tools and gauges. Engraves and Identifies parts and fills out documentation as required. Operates machine under keyboard control either CNC or manually when necessary. Uses Probe to inspect, gather data, and analyze data, then acts on results.
